Understanding Clay Drainage Systems



Clay drainage components are made from natural clay and fired at high temperatures to achieve strength. This process results in materials that can handle load-bearing requirements and deliver extended service life. They also perform consistently in challenging soil environments.



Reasons Clay Drainage Is Still Used



Longevity and Strength


One of the primary benefits is their extended lifespan. When installed correctly, clay pipes can remain effective for over 100 years. They are not easily affected by corrosion or chemical attack.



Sustainability Factors


Clay is a naturally occurring material without synthetic additives. It can offer a reduced environmental impact compared with certain alternatives. This aligns well with projects focused on sustainability.



Suitability for Wastewater Systems


Clay drainage pipes can withstand exposure to many chemicals found in wastewater. As a result, they are suitable for various applications. This contributes to long-term reliability.

Installation Guidance



Correct installation is essential for reliable performance. Alignment should be carefully controlled. Flexible connections can accommodate ground movement.



Attention during installation reduces the risk of faults. This contributes to long-term efficiency.



Maintenance and Lifespan



They are considered low-maintenance systems. Their resistance to wear and chemicals reduces the risk of damage. Regular maintenance is straightforward.



Upfront costs can be balanced by longevity. This can result in long-term savings.
